5 January 2026: Upgrade to Hold Reflects Technical and Valuation Improvements
On 5 January, Gateway Distriparks Ltd closed at ₹60.06, down 0.73% from the previous close of ₹60.50. This day marked the announcement of an upgrade by MarketsMOJO from Sell to Hold, driven by a nuanced improvement in technical indicators and valuation metrics. The upgrade was supported by a shift in the technical grade from bearish to mildly bearish, with the weekly MACD turning mildly bullish, signalling some near-term upward momentum.
Valuation metrics were particularly compelling, with the stock trading near its 52-week low of ₹51.56 and an attractive EV/CE ratio of 1.3. The company’s ROCE of 10.7% and PEG ratio of 0.9 further underscored the stock’s undervaluation relative to earnings growth potential. Despite a negative one-year return of -24.93%, Gateway Distriparks reported a 13.5% increase in profits over the same period, highlighting a disconnect between market pricing and fundamentals.
Financial trends also supported the upgrade, with six-month net sales rising 50.42% to ₹1,117.75 crores and quarterly PBDIT reaching ₹120.33 crores, the highest in recent periods. The company’s low Debt to EBITDA ratio of 1.19 times indicated strong debt servicing capability and financial stability.

6 January 2026: Continued Price Decline Amid Market Weakness
The stock continued its downward trajectory on 6 January, closing at ₹59.38, down 1.13% from the previous day’s close. This decline occurred alongside a 0.19% drop in the Sensex, reflecting broader market weakness. Volume was moderate at 16,349 shares traded. The downgrade in daily price was consistent with the cautious technical outlook despite the recent upgrade, as the stock remained below key moving averages and faced selling pressure.
7 January 2026: Technical Momentum Shifts Amid Bearish Signals
On 7 January, Gateway Distriparks Ltd closed marginally higher at ₹59.45, up 0.12% from the previous close, while the Sensex gained 0.03%. Despite this slight uptick, technical momentum deteriorated notably. The technical trend shifted from mildly bearish to outright bearish, signalling weakening price momentum. The monthly MACD turned mildly bearish, and the Know Sure Thing (KST) oscillator confirmed bearish momentum on both weekly and monthly timeframes.
Relative Strength Index (RSI) readings remained neutral, offering no clear directional signal. Daily moving averages stayed firmly bearish, with the stock trading below the 50-day and 200-day averages. Bollinger Bands on weekly and monthly charts were also bearish, indicating increased volatility and selling pressure. On-Balance Volume (OBV) and Dow Theory signals showed indecision, reflecting a lack of confirmation from volume and price patterns.
This technical deterioration suggested caution despite the modest price gain, highlighting the risk of further downside unless key support levels near ₹51.56 hold and technical indicators improve.
8 January 2026: Sharp Decline Amid Market Selloff
The stock fell sharply on 8 January, closing at ₹58.67, down 1.31% on the day, while the Sensex plunged 1.41%. This decline was accompanied by a moderate volume of 19,817 shares. The broader market weakness and negative technical signals contributed to the selling pressure. The stock’s position near the lower Bollinger Band and below moving averages reinforced the bearish outlook.

9 January 2026: Week Closes with Further Losses
The week ended on a weak note with Gateway Distriparks Ltd closing at ₹57.65, down 1.74% on the day and 4.71% for the week. Volume surged to 31,644 shares, indicating increased selling interest. The Sensex also declined 0.89%, but the stock’s larger percentage drop highlighted its relative underperformance. The technical outlook remained bearish, with no immediate signs of reversal as the stock traded near recent lows.

Key Takeaways
Positive Signals: The MarketsMOJO upgrade to Hold on 5 January was supported by improved technical indicators such as a mildly bullish weekly MACD and attractive valuation metrics including a low EV/CE ratio and PEG below 1. The company’s recent financial performance showed strong sales growth and healthy profitability, with manageable debt levels.
Cautionary Signals: Despite the upgrade, the stock’s technical momentum weakened during the week, shifting to a bearish trend with daily moving averages and Bollinger Bands signalling downward pressure. The stock underperformed the Sensex, closing the week down 4.71% versus the index’s 2.62% decline. Longer-term returns remain negative, with a one-year loss exceeding 24%, highlighting structural challenges.
Volume trends and momentum oscillators such as the KST also pointed to weakening investor confidence. The stock’s proximity to its 52-week low of ₹51.56 suggests that key support levels will be critical in the coming weeks to prevent further declines.
